Congratulations are in order for Penn Badgley and Domino Kirke, who recently welcomed identical twin boys to the world. Badgley first revealed the babies’ existence in a sly Instagram video promoting an upcoming event for his book, Crushmore, which he wrote with his Podcrushed co-hosts, Nava Kavelin and Sophie Ansari. Now that’s a surefire way to get eyeballs on an announcement.

In the video, Badgley says, “I’m interrupting my paternity leave, which I’m on by the way, which is also why I’m whispering here,” before showing one of his sons’ little baby feet. Kirke, a doula and sister of actresses Jemima and Lola, made her own announcement of the twins’ arrival on Instagram shortly after. She posted a selfie with the tops of their heads, captioning the photo, “…and then there were four 😶‍🌫️🤪🤯🥰.” The new additions join the couple’s 4-year-old son, James, and Kirke’s 16-year-old son, Cassius.

Kirke and Badgley have been married since 2017. The pair had two weddings that year — the first at a courthouse in Brooklyn, the second in an outdoor ceremony in upstate New York. Two really is better than one.
